The Impact of Mentorship on Career Development in the Surgical Field

The Impact of Mentorship on Career Development in the Surgical Field

Mentorship plays a crucial role in shaping the career trajectories of aspiring surgeons, especially for women navigating the male-dominated field of surgery. Sisterhood within the surgical community creates a supportive network that fosters professional growth and development. Having a mentor who understands the unique challenges and opportunities facing female surgeons can provide valuable guidance and insight.

Through mentorship, aspiring surgeons can benefit from:

  • Professional Guidance: Experienced mentors can offer advice on career choices, research opportunities, and navigating the challenging path to becoming a successful surgeon.
  • Networking Opportunities: Mentors can introduce mentees to valuable contacts in the surgical field, opening doors to new opportunities for collaboration and advancement.
  • Personal Support: Mentors can provide emotional support and encouragement during the ups and downs of a surgical career, helping mentees build resilience and confidence.
